[Look] Social Uses LeBron and Cavs' Destruction of Raptors to Drag Drake

Drizzy's Views don't look too good.

Drake's Views from the 6 do not look so bright for his Toronto Raptors' chances against the Cleveland Cavaliers in the Eastern Conference Finals.

And the internet is here for all of it.

While LeBron James and Kyrie Irving were paving the way towards a Cavs' 115-84 thrashing of Toronto in Game 1 in Cleveland on Tuesday night, social began dragging the rapper and global ambassador of the Raptors with zero F's given.

These memes are ruthless.

And the ultimate trolling job of them all... giving Drake the Michael Jordan crying meme face, perched atop Toronto's CN Tower on the Views album cover. Ah, man. The internet has no chill whatsoever.

If anything, social media trolls were just following the Cavaliers' lead, as the team flashed an image of Drizzy rocking a King James jersey on their jumbotron prior to Game 1's tip-off Tuesday night. Hey, Cleveland can be deemed the 6, too, for its 216 area code.

 

It's not like we don't know the love and mutual respect that LeBron and Drake have for each other.

But it looks like the Raptors' "Views" are about to get a whole lot darker thanks to King James.
